In a living being, proteins make up roughly everything: from the molecular machines running every cell's metabolism, to the tip of your hair. Encoded in the DNA, a protein may be represented as a thread of hundreds of individual molecules called amino acids, linked together. Depending on its particular amino acids combination, a protein folds in one way or another, resulting in a functional 3D shape.

Americans' use and willingness to use video telehealth has increased since the beginning of the COVID-19 pandemic, rising most sharply among Black Americans and people with less education, according to a new RAND Corporation study.

Following a representative survey panel of Americans from March 2019 through March 2021, researchers found that the willingness to use video telehealth increased overall from 51% in February 2019 to 62% in March 2021.

Most deaths from melanoma - the most lethal form of skin cancer - occur in patients who were initially diagnosed with early-stage melanoma and then later experienced a recurrence that is typically not detected until it has spread or metastasized.

A team led by investigators at Massachusetts General Hospital (MGH) recently developed an artificial intelligence - based method to predict which patients are most likely to experience a recurrence and are therefore expected to benefit from aggressive treatment.

The journey between identifying a potential therapeutic compound and Food and Drug Administration approval of a new drug can take well over a decade and cost upwards of a billion dollars. A research team at the CUNY Graduate Center has created an artificial intelligence model that could significantly improve the accuracy and reduce the time and cost of the drug development process.
